Understanding the OSCE's Role in Global Security
So, what exactly is the OSCE, and why should we be paying attention to its news? For starters, the OSCE is the world's largest security-oriented intergovernmental organization, boasting 57 participating States from Europe, North America, and Asia. Its mandate is broad, focusing on a comprehensive approach to security that includes arms control, human rights, democratization, and economic and environmental security. When we talk about OSCE news, we're often looking at reports and updates on how this massive organization is trying to keep the peace, mediate disputes, and promote stability across a vast and diverse region. Think about it, guys – this isn't some small, niche group. It's a platform where leaders from different countries come together to discuss pressing security issues. The news coming out of the OSCE can range from agreements on how to manage borders, to monitoring elections in fragile states, to tackling issues like terrorism and organized crime. Latest Developments and Conflict Resolution
When we look at the latest OSCE news, a significant portion often revolves around conflict prevention and resolution. The OSCE has field operations in several countries, working directly on the ground to de-escalate tensions, monitor ceasefires, and support peace processes. For example, news from the OSCE often highlights its role in the conflict in and around Ukraine, where the Special Monitoring Mission played a crucial part in observing and reporting on the situation. Even though that mission has concluded, the OSCE continues its efforts to support a peaceful resolution. Beyond specific conflicts, the OSCE is actively involved in confidence- and security-building measures across its vast geographical area. This includes initiatives aimed at increasing transparency in military activities, reducing the risk of accidental conflict, and fostering dialogue between military establishments. The OSCE news might feature reports on their efforts to facilitate dialogue between different parties in protracted conflicts, offering mediation and technical assistance. This work is often complex and requires immense diplomatic skill. It’s not always about grand pronouncements; it’s about the painstaking, day-to-day work of building trust and finding common ground. The organization also addresses emerging security challenges, such as cyber security, hybrid threats, and the impact of climate change on security. By providing a platform for discussion and cooperation, the OSCE aims to prevent these issues from escalating into more significant crises. Human Rights and Democratization Efforts
Beyond security and conflict, OSCE news also heavily features the organization's commitment to human rights and democratization. This is a fundamental pillar of the OSCE's comprehensive security model. The OSCE High Commissioner on National Minorities, for instance, works to prevent conflicts stemming from ethnic tensions. Their work involves engaging with governments and minorities to promote the rights of national minorities and ensure their inclusion in society. News from this area might detail initiatives aimed at improving minority language education, political representation, or combating discrimination. Furthermore, the OSCE's Office for Democratic Institutions and Human Rights (ODIHR) is renowned for its election observation missions. These missions assess elections against international standards, providing crucial reports that identify areas for improvement in electoral processes. When the OSCE news reports on an election observation, it's a sign that the international community is closely watching, aiming to ensure that elections are free, fair, and transparent. This democratic oversight is vital for building stable and legitimate governments. The OSCE also works to promote the rule of law, support judicial reform, and strengthen civil society. These efforts are all about building resilient societies where fundamental freedoms are respected and protected. It's about empowering citizens and ensuring that governments are accountable to their people. Promoting Tolerance and Understanding
In today's world, where divisive rhetoric can sometimes dominate headlines, the OSCE's work in promoting tolerance and understanding is more critical than ever. OSCE news often highlights initiatives aimed at combating hate speech, xenophobia, and discrimination based on religion or belief. The OSCE Representative on Freedom of the Media, for example, works to defend media freedom and safety, recognizing that a free and independent media is essential for a healthy democracy and for fostering an informed public. News in this domain might cover efforts to protect journalists, counter disinformation campaigns, or advocate for media pluralism. Moreover, the OSCE engages in a wide range of projects designed to build bridges between different communities. This can include educational programs, cultural exchanges, and interfaith dialogues. These activities are crucial for fostering mutual respect and understanding among diverse populations within OSCE participating States. The OSCE news might report on workshops for teachers on how to address intolerance in schools, or on projects that bring together young people from different backgrounds to work on common goals. The organization also addresses antisemitism, Islamophobia, and other forms of religious intolerance, recognizing the devastating impact they can have on individuals and societies. By promoting inclusive societies and challenging prejudice, the OSCE contributes to preventing radicalization and fostering social cohesion. Economic and Environmental Dimensions of Security
It might surprise some guys, but OSCE news also frequently covers the economic and environmental dimensions of security. The OSCE recognizes that sustainable economic development and environmental protection are crucial for long-term stability and security. Conflicts can arise from resource scarcity, economic inequality, or environmental degradation, and the OSCE works proactively to address these root causes. For instance, the organization supports economic reforms and good governance in its participating States, aiming to create more prosperous and stable societies. News in this area might cover projects focused on improving the business climate, supporting small and medium-sized enterprises, or promoting cross-border economic cooperation. These initiatives can help reduce economic grievances that might otherwise fuel instability. On the environmental front, the OSCE is involved in addressing issues like water management, hazardous waste disposal, and the environmental impact of conflicts. Climate change is increasingly recognized as a security challenge, and the OSCE facilitates dialogue and cooperation on adapting to its effects and mitigating risks. OSCE news might highlight projects aimed at cleaning up polluted sites or promoting sustainable land management practices. By addressing these trans-boundary environmental challenges, the OSCE helps prevent disputes and fosters regional cooperation. Environmental Security and Cooperation
When we delve into OSCE news concerning environmental security, we're looking at how ecological challenges can pose threats to peace and stability. The OSCE actively works to promote cooperation among its participating States to address trans-boundary environmental problems. This includes issues like managing shared water resources, preventing and mitigating the impact of natural disasters, and dealing with the legacy of environmental damage from past conflicts or industrial activities. For example, news might detail OSCE-supported projects aimed at improving water governance in river basins that span multiple countries, helping to prevent potential disputes over water scarcity. They also work on disaster risk reduction, helping countries prepare for and respond to floods, earthquakes, and other natural hazards that can destabilize regions and lead to humanitarian crises. The OSCE's role here is often facilitative, bringing countries together to share best practices, develop common strategies, and implement joint projects. OSCE news can also highlight efforts to address pollution from industrial sites or military activities, which can have devastating trans-boundary effects. In a world increasingly affected by climate change, the OSCE is also a platform for discussing adaptation strategies and building resilience.
